Summary
Swift 6.3 has been released, expanding the programming language's capabilities across the entire software stack from embedded firmware to internet-scale services and mobile apps. The release focuses on making Swift's safety guarantees, performance control, and expressive features more accessible while improving developer ergonomics across various domains.
